How Long Can A Fish Live In A Sealed Container. If optimal packing conditions are met, a fish can safely live in its bag for 24 to over 48 hours without suffering any damage. After more than 3 days in a sealed bag, fish will ultimately suffocate and die. The water inside the bag runs out of oxygen quickly once it’s sealed with the fish inside.
